a shopkeeper bought a dress for 750 and sold it ,making a loss of 50 .calculate the percentage loss made on the sale​

Respuesta :

SuhanaWagle
SuhanaWagle SuhanaWagle
  • 12-09-2021

Answer:

He made a loss of 6.67%

Step-by-step explanation:

Loss percentage =  [tex]\frac{Loss}{Cost price} * 100[/tex]

Loss = 50

Cost price = 750

Hence, Loss percentage=

[tex]\frac{50}{750} *100[/tex]

=[tex]\frac{20}{3}[/tex] = 6.66 %

He made a loss of 6.6666%.

This amount can be rounded up to 6.67%
